Job Description
Are you passionate about helping customers get the most out of their solar and energy systems while ensuring a smooth post-installation experience? We're looking for a Customer Service Specialist who thrives in a fast‑paced, customer‑focused environment and takes pride in guiding homeowners through system activation , onboarding , and ongoing support .
In this role, you will be responsible for ensuring each solar and energy storage system is properly activated, fully operational, and accurately reflected in leading monitoring platforms such as Enphase Enlighten, FranklinWH Energy Management System, and the Tesla App. Your success will be measured by achieving high customer satisfaction, reducing support escalations, and maintaining long‑term system reliability. You will report directly to the Program Team Lead and play a crucial role in supporting the team’s overall objectives. If you’re ready to make an impact, collaborate with intern...
Ready to Apply?
Take the next step in your AI career. Submit your application to ClearSource today.
Submit Application